The 170M4765 operates based on the principle of interrupting the current flow when it exceeds the specified limit, thereby protecting the connected circuitry from damage due to overcurrent conditions. It utilizes advanced materials and design to ensure efficient power distribution and protection.
The 170M4765 finds extensive use in various applications, including: - Industrial Control Systems - Power Distribution Units - Renewable Energy Systems - Electric Vehicle Charging Stations
